I have 25 users using Access 2000, 2002, 2003..  they all use a shared MDW
file with all of the users and security

We have several new users with Access 2007.

How do I join the 2007 access users to the MDW file that exists so they have
the same user access.
I don't mind copying the MDW to thye new users computers to join them there
if necessary.

Copying the MDW is a Really Bad Idea: what if you want to change
security settings? Are you going around the building updating
everyone?
Simply provide a shortcut with the /wrkgrp switch. The help file has
more info on this, in the topic about Access command line.
